考试
天卍龍
天道酬勤
展开
-
Test 2017.10.20
100/30/10 先吐槽一下第三题。。。 暴力可以过100分。没话说 然而我打了10分的特殊情况就走了。。。我也是很懵。 改了数据依旧可以过80(rigister就可以过100) 这数据我希望在NOIP上遇见 收获: 虽然还是不知道什么是轮廓dp 但是还是学会了rigister 今天xht大佬的悲惨经历,在linux环境下更改居然没有在windows下被覆盖,惨啊~~~~ 现在原创 2017-10-20 20:48:56 · 169 阅读 · 1 评论 -
Test 2017.10.26
40 35 65 第一题 被linux gank了一波 linux告诉我gets()很危险,我也就懵了; 强行读入了一波被卡成40; 第二题 一个裸的最小生成树 但是卡常。。。。。。。。。。。 最短路必须打标记(按平常打的最短路是不需要vis的.ps:感觉并没有什么用,就是要快一点,我也是没办法) 第三题 题面是吃鸡; 就是吃鸡的简化版(估计大佬拿了金牌就开始浪了) 正解是原创 2017-10-30 18:48:57 · 169 阅读 · 0 评论 -
Test 2017.10.27
100 80 15 第一题 巨坑爹 全班只有3个人ac 我打了整整2个小时 第二题 比较简单的dp,但是要拿100分必须要用斜率优化(做不了) 第三题 和跳蚤那道题一样 我只有20分钟了,想出来gcd=1了,肯定打不完就乱弄了一个 15分原创 2017-10-30 18:54:53 · 155 阅读 · 0 评论 -
Test 2017.10.30
100 70 30 第一题 本人认为题面描述特别清楚 但是就是有人分析错(凯爷还故意给他们挖坑) 第二题 之前做过的一道dp 这回只有70分是因为我没有统计前缀和。。然后T了 第三题 并没有想到正解;直接n^4的暴力 正解其实就是去枚举那条中间的边,然后找公共的子节点 统计个数就可以了 要开long long 有人没开long long 直接70.。。。。。原创 2017-10-30 19:00:40 · 154 阅读 · 0 评论 -
Test 2017.10.22(周末做,周一测)
10/0/40 第一题 就是一个trie树 感觉挺简单 做了之后,也觉得没毛病 然后10分 还是不要太自信的好 上一发正解#include<iostream>#include<cstdio>#include<cstdlib>#include<cstring>#include<string>#include<ctime>#include<cmath>#include<alg原创 2017-10-23 19:08:46 · 160 阅读 · 0 评论 -
Test 2017.10.23
100/30(100)/0 第一题直接暴力 100分 第二题dfs记录子树和 然后lca就可以了 在linux环境cout炸了 只有30分 windows环境下跑的飞快; 其实是正解,强行30分。无奈。。 第三题 思想对的 可能是想最后一步的时候脑抽了 贪心错了 稍微一改就是满分。无奈。。。。ps:明明一套AK的题(考了这么多次终于有一次是有可能AK,结果炸了)。╮(╯▽╰原创 2017-10-23 19:21:14 · 162 阅读 · 0 评论 -
Test 2017.10.31
100/20/0 第一题 就是一个矩阵前缀和,因为是1024,直接n^2暴力枚举 每次O(1)查找询问就可以了 第二题 最短路的变形 不去建边,直接跑最短路(单向图) 就是有5种,分别是向上,向下,向左,向右,原地不动 第三题 那个图是真的坑爹 40变0 一道染色题原创 2017-10-31 21:24:17 · 190 阅读 · 0 评论 -
Test 2017.10.24
30/5/0第一题tarjin+缩点 缩点建边的时候,以为一个双连通分量low值是一样的,结果居然不一,这少了30。 结论是(叶子节点数+1)/2; 我打的叶子节点数-1,这少了40 就30了。第二题状压dp(表示不会) 本来是手玩的40分 结果玩漏了一个,还玩错了一个就只有5分 上波正解#include<iostream>#include<cstdio>#include<cstd原创 2017-10-24 20:05:58 · 152 阅读 · 0 评论 -
推荐一个大佬
大佬网站转载 2017-10-16 22:01:16 · 235 阅读 · 2 评论 -
Test 2017.10.19
30/30/20; 第一题 我的想法就是贪心,并且想到了一个特殊情况; 没想到那个特殊情况会影响后面很多的数。。;30分 正解给的贪心或者dp dp也有人过了 第二题 一个关于gcd的结论题 活生生做了2个小时。和自己打的暴力对拍,一直有错。然后交了暴力 30 发现自己的想法是一步一步的靠近正解但是还是没做出来 正解就是推一个结论。。 第三题 想都没想 一个暴力 20分 正原创 2017-10-19 19:10:18 · 145 阅读 · 0 评论 -
Test 2017.10.17
学竞赛以来第一次爆零 栽在第一题上 第一题 一个差分 5分钟打完溜了 以为自己ac了 结果0分 只是忘记从0开始加; To出题人:为啥你的数据每一个都有0.0. 我C**(文明文明) 第二题 打了40分钟 以为自己ac 结果0分 讲题的时候发现思维有漏洞和题目描述不符 。。。。。。。 它居然是一次扫完再减; 我是每次扫到有就减 成功多减很多。。。 正解给的链表套链原创 2017-10-17 21:21:00 · 241 阅读 · 6 评论 -
Test 2017.10.06
0\10\30 第一题 我是直接排序,一个大的,一个小的放,成功爆0; 正解的一加一减; 展开式; +a1-a2-a2+a3+a3-a4………-an-1+an 就这个意思; ps(为啥错):思维漏洞 第二题 我是先找一个数,然后一刀一刀切,看是否符合,(切的时候并不知道怎么打) 正解 就是先找一个值 然后切,就是先切横,满足n*(纵切刀数+1)<=现在切得那块; 纵向切一样;直到原创 2017-10-17 19:51:43 · 150 阅读 · 1 评论 -
Test 2017.10.08
100/70/0/0; 第一题不用说,就是模拟。增加自信的; 第二题 就是俩个zz的玩球;因为数据很大,如果用高精度的话,时间复杂度很高只有30分; 我就是先乘一会儿再除一会儿,用double; 何奈数据太大; 正解就很玄学了; 我们不讲玄学,讲一个正常的;就是每次那个乘的数大于10^13就去掉后几位,记录去掉了几次。因为数据保证差距大于1%。。。。大写的懵; 第三题 我很牛b的看原创 2017-10-17 20:11:33 · 132 阅读 · 1 评论 -
Test 2017.10.09
20/0/40 第一题 很稳的打了个trie树; 然后(打)错了 正解给的字符串哈希; 没毒 第二题 和正解的想法一样,不过栽在同向的边界上,很尴尬; 就是枚举同向走或者异向走,按道理同向应该跟简单,然后判错; 同向走的Ti-Si要相等才可以相遇; 异向必须在时间和空间上都有交集; 然而我只对了异向;第三题 直接暴力没想40 正解比较难,排个序,然后用线段树维护,每次只用加原创 2017-10-17 20:27:53 · 186 阅读 · 2 评论 -
Test 2017.10.11
100/5/0 第一题 是一道结论题 推得很麻烦 是在(P*P*2)的基础上的变化 不说了 第二题 一个dp; 前次考试是dp方程漏了; 今天。。。。dp想反了 懵 就是一个倒着来的dp就可以了 转移方程也挺简单。。第三题 这题题读错了。。。 本来是让我每次查找区间和,结果我以为它问要操作几次。。。 本来一简单题活生生巨难。。 区间和就不说了。模板题ps:dp果然不好原创 2017-10-17 20:46:26 · 147 阅读 · 1 评论 -
Test 2017.10.13
85\60\0 第一题 忘记递归。。直接开队列,然后炸了 100变85 第二题 每次计算最近的一对会相遇的是谁,就可以60 正解 优先队列加链表优化上面60分算法就可以了 第三题 没有看出来是最大生成树; 然后爆零; 看出来就是最大生成树模板ps:观察果然很重要。。。原创 2017-10-17 20:52:55 · 152 阅读 · 1 评论 -
TEst 2017.10.14
天天考试。。。。。 100/100/55 很简单有俩个大佬AK 第一题 就是随便扫一遍就完事 第二题 当你知道x^3-y^3=(x-y)(x^2+xy+y^2)后就很简单了 这是小学5年级的公式吧。。。。。 第三题 明明打的70分暴力。活生生被卡成55 ps:两位AK大佬,这道题科学break直接ac 正解玄学 每次建俩个集合。然后建一个超级起点和一个超级终点。。神猛 然后原创 2017-10-17 21:01:53 · 193 阅读 · 1 评论 -
Test 2017.10.15(周末做,周一(2017.10.16)测)
哈希思想,树型DP题 soj 1986-1988 第一题,送分题不说了AC了 第二题 给定一张无向图,求满足以下条件的点对 (x,y) 数目:对任意点 z (z!=x,y),边 (x,z) 和 (y,z) 同时存在或同时不存在。输入格式 一行两个整数 n,m ,分别表示这幅图点数和边的数量。 接下来 m 行,每行两个整数,表示这两个点之间存在一条无向边。保证没有重边和自环。输出格式 输出原创 2017-10-16 21:55:26 · 293 阅读 · 2 评论 -
Test 2017.10.15(周末做,周一(2017.10.16)测)
哈希思想,树型DP题 soj 1986-1988 第一题,送分题不说了AC了 第二题 给定一张无向图,求满足以下条件的点对 (x,y) 数目:对任意点 z (z!=x,y),边 (x,z) 和 (y,z) 同时存在或同时不存在。输入格式 一行两个整数 n,m ,分别表示这幅图点数和边的数量。 接下来 m 行,每行两个整数,表示这两个点之间存在一条无向边。保证没有重边和自环。输出格式 输出原创 2017-10-17 21:03:49 · 150 阅读 · 1 评论 -
Test 2017.10.16
没事多想hash 说不定就离正解进了很多。。今天160/300 题目soj 1983-1985 第一题很简单。。一道结论题; 第二题是搜索。。我是迭代加判断(应该可以过完,不过剪枝和判断打错)只有30分;其实只需要判断走法不重复往返;用哈希判,一个简单的哈希就有50分,优化就有100了; 第三题是AC自动机(只打过AC的模板,并做不来题),强行打了个KMP但是没加优化只有30分,加优化(因为原创 2017-10-17 21:05:12 · 179 阅读 · 1 评论 -
Test 2017.11.02
100/100/30 第一题 本题是soj上第一页(代表最简单的题)的题 这个贪心我硬是没做出来 然后dp解决了 一个从后往前的线性dp 第二题 正解是二分答案加个神奇的东西(比如:线段树) 然后我强行观察一波结论加一个register然后(复杂度正好n^2/4)N(max)=20000 第三题 感觉听上去没有任何毛病,但是好像中间选取的时候出了问题 正解是四维dp DP[i原创 2017-11-02 20:03:22 · 205 阅读 · 1 评论